Covering everything from current industry issues and trends, to answering questions and offering advice to gearheads across the nation, Stacey brings a lifetime of automotive knowledge and expertise to the Podcast listener. With Stacey's unique life experience, and deep pool of friends, the program is fun, informative, inspiring and like nothing else on the air.

Z-Cars with Max McCroskey from Resurrected Classics
Q: What do you think of the Z-Car market and its future?
Max believes that the Z-Car values have stabilized and that there's still a healthy interest from new enthusiasts due to the recent Z release.
Z-Cars with Max McCroskey from Resurrected Classics
Q: How did you get into the early, first-gen Z-Cars, the 240s, 260s, and 280s?
Max shared that he started with a cheap 240Z and moved on to better models, learning about their history and appreciating their design.
Automotive Journalist and Author Jefferson Bryant
Q: What has your journey been in automotive journalism?
Jefferson explains how he transitioned from car audio product design to writing for automotive magazines after getting recognized for his work, leading to a successful career in journalism.
